South Korea has won the gold medal in the men's team archery event at the Beijing Olympics.
In a competition held on Monday evening at the Olympic Green Archery Field in Beijing, the team consisting of Im Dong-hyun, Lee Chang-hwan and Park Kyung-mo, scored 227 points, beating Italy, who scored 225 points.
The gold is the third straight Olympic victory for the Korean men's archery team since the 2000 Sydney Games.
Earlier on Sunday, South Korea won a gold medal in the women's archery team event.
Wang Ki-chun garnered a silver medal in the men's under-73 kilogram judo event. In the women's fencing competition, South Korea's Nam Hyun-hee added another silver medal.
South Korea is currently in second place for total medal standings with four gold medals, followed by the United States with three golds. China leads the medal rankings with eight golds.
